Roof inspections in Sunset Hills, MO by Lapolla Industries go beyond a visual walk-around. We use infrared moisture scanning to reveal trapped water invisible from the surface, pull core samples when needed, and deliver a detailed report with photos, condition ratings, and actionable recommendations.

We prepare every surface according to factory guidelines — cleaning contaminants, addressing moisture, repairing damaged substrate, and verifying adhesion conditions. This step is not glamorous, but it is the foundation of a spray foam system that lasts decades.
Our factory-trained crews apply spray polyurethane foam using calibrated equipment that ensures consistent thickness, proper density, and complete coverage. The foam expands on contact, fills every gap, and bonds permanently to the prepared substrate.
